Output 34d089fdc14d75ee31b9ac4d263e84bc3c91e46492b8be78243b0a4182f7a591:1

value
633403
script pubkey
OP_0 OP_PUSHBYTES_20 189baa91eb9d3a2bd5ad2842c368e1ab992dffbc
address
ltc1qrzd64y0tn5azh4dd9ppvx68p4wvjmlauuhua50
transaction
34d089fdc14d75ee31b9ac4d263e84bc3c91e46492b8be78243b0a4182f7a591
spent
true